Output 6ab34fabd985498a67c0c8c7479f3e1ec4984057e6e2ea3e9a101e1b3b3058e9:1

value
24967602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0efbab196a65f7f1ae1b2640767bb103e03e06a OP_EQUAL
address
MVs7b9jMaqgCUMXH7R6CMRV2wZSjubBzvV
transaction
6ab34fabd985498a67c0c8c7479f3e1ec4984057e6e2ea3e9a101e1b3b3058e9
spent
true